| American Physical Society | ||
| «The American Physical Society is an organization of more than 40,000 physicists worldwide. Since its formation in 1899, it has been dedicated to the advancement and diffusion of the knowledge of physics. The APS publishes some of the world's leading physics research journals: the Physical Review series, Physical Review Letters, and Reviews of Modern Physics. A list of links to main Internet Physics resources and science employment web sites is also available.»

| Belgian Society for Microscopy | ||
| «Belgian Society for Microscopy organises and supports several meetings. These can be divided into two categories. First, there is the annual general meetings which usually takes place in the fall. In even years the society combines her general annual meeting with that of a sister society from one of the neighbouring countries. A biannual arrangement with the Dutch Society for Microscopy already exists. Those meetings usually last for several days. During odd years, the society visits a Belgian company with a microscopy research division. These meetings are usually organised on Saturdays. Second, several meetings and workshops are supported on themes which can be specific to a given field or overlapping between fields. In this respect one can think of follow-ups on new techniques, demonstrations, etc. Local initiatives are strongly encouraged and can count on practical assistance from the infrastructure of the society.»

| European Physical Society (EPS) | ||
| «The European Physical Society is a not for profit association whose purpose is to promote physics and physicists in Europe.Created in 1968, the EPS provides an international forum to discuss science and policy issues of interest to its members. It represents over 80,000 members and physicists through its 38 national member societies. It also provides a forum for over 3500 individual members. Applied research in industry, and academic and other research institutes are also present as associate members.»
